This OSHA inspection of PACKAGING CORPORATION OF AMERICA in WI opened on Oct 27, 2010 and closed after 1 months. The review was conducted as a programmed/planned review and focused on workplace safety conditions. Scope of the walk-around was partial. At the time of inspection, the establishment reported 82 employees on site.
The site of record for this inspection is listed below. Industry classification uses NAICS code 322211 (legacy SIC: 2653). Addresses reflect the establishment's location at the time of inspection.
